Transaction 2c435150894a68a0253936381b2fd707e867ba0088ebe8ffb3b4d765e6592329
1 Input
2 Outputs
- 2c435150894a68a0253936381b2fd707e867ba0088ebe8ffb3b4d765e6592329:0
- 2c435150894a68a0253936381b2fd707e867ba0088ebe8ffb3b4d765e6592329:1
value 644630
address 1H8dmfHAcSDpxKEgDDfYvGLMPNJWkJGHHx
value 1185256
address 395cKs47e2nPoUEu8PXF8pHtRBcCtAw4UM